HAWKS TALON GC FALLS IN REGULAR SEASON OPENER TO MAVS GAMING
BP (Michael Diaz-Cruz) Scores Franchise-Record 39 Points During Second Game vs. Mavs Gaming
Club To Play Second Game of Season on Thursday against 2019 NBA 2K League Champions T-Wolves Gaming
Hawks Talon Gaming Club, the official NBA 2K League affiliate of the Atlanta Hawks, lost two games to Mavs Gaming, the in a best-of-three format which results in the team’s first regular-season loss of the 2020 NBA 2K League regular season. The result of the team’s first game was a 55-72 loss, and the outcome of the second game was a 49-73 loss.
“We all know what BP is capable of, and he showed a bit of that tonight. Credit to Mavs Gaming, they outrebounded us which led to many successful second-chance opportunities for them tonight,” Hawks Talon GC’s Team Manager and Head Coach Wesley Acuff said. “We will get back to practice tomorrow and focus on T-Wolves Gaming.”
In the team’s first game of the series against Mavs Gaming, BP (Michael Diaz-Cruz) led the team with 20 points to go along with seven assists and one steal. KEL (Mykel Wilson) finished the game with 19 points, while the team’s 2020 first-round pick LEE (Lee Lamb) totaled 10 points and a team-high 17 rebounds to record the team’s first double-double of the season. He also contributed with a team-high three blocks. Hawks Talon’s FOLLOWTHEGOD (Kwan Larry Niblack Jr.) added six points going two-for-two on three’s, and MRSTYLEZ (Andrew Valle) added three rebounds and one block.
In the team’s second matchup of the best-of-three series, Hawks Talon’s BP led the game with a franchise-record 39 points to go along with two assists, one rebound and one steal. KEL totaled four points and three steals. LEE finished with 10 rebounds and three assists while MRSTLYEZ added three points and two assists, and FOLLOWTHEGOD contributed with three points and three steals.
Hawks Talon will continue its regular season competition as part of six weeks of remote gameplay. The club’s next match will take place at 7 p.m. on Thursday, May 7 against the 2019 NBA 2K League Champions T-Wolves Gaming. These games will be livestreamed on the league’s Twitch and YouTube channels.

2025 PUBG MOBILE WORLD CUP FINALISTS LOCKED IN AS 16 TEAMS MAKE THE CUT

The prestigious 2025 PUBG MOBILE World Cup (PMWC) is shifting into high-gear as the pivotal Survival Stage has concluded after two days of high-stakes plays and fierce competition which saw Horaa Esports take pole position. In total, eight elite teams have emerged victorious, earning a spot to compete in the 2025 PMWC Grand Finals, where they’ll be reunited with the eight teams that came out on top during the Group Stage last weekend. Only one team will take home the lion’s share of the $3 million prize pool, and the crown position as the 2025 PMWC Champion, as part of the Esports World Cup in Riyadh.
Over the course of three action-packed days, the Survival Stage delivered intense battles in 12 adrenaline-fueled matches, as 16 teams fought for the final eight coveted slots in the Grand Finals. Early momentum was set by Fire Flux Esports on day one, consistently securing top finishes, while POWR Esports made a strong impact on day two with aggressive plays and smart rotations. Throughout the stage, teams such as Regnum Carya and eArena demonstrated their resilience and adaptability, skillfully navigating high-pressure situations to place in the Top 3 for four of their matches. The MEA region also proved itself a powerhouse, with both Team Falcons and POWR Esports advancing to the Grand Finals. Surprisingly, last year’s reigning champions, Alpha7 Esports, were eliminated in this Survival Stage, ending their run in the tournament after a series of hard-fought matches, guaranteeing a new team will take the throne.
Showcasing their strategic brilliance, Horaa Esports earned an impressive 108 points, marking them as the top dogs of the Survival Stage. Along with seven other finalists from this stage, they have secured their spot in the Grand Finals.

Oddin.gg Officially Registered with LOTBA as a Supplier in the City of Buenos Aires

Oddin.gg has been officially registered as a supplier by the Lottery of the City of Buenos Aires (LOTBA). This authorization clears the way for Oddin.gg to provide its end-to-end esports betting ecosystem—including its Odds Feed, Risk Management, BetBuilder, Widgets, and more—to licensed operators in the City of Buenos Aires. The milestone reinforces Oddin.gg’s strategic focus on supporting partners across Latin America.
LOTBA, the regulatory authority for online gaming within the Autonomous City of Buenos Aires, is well known for its rigorous compliance and technical standards. While the body manages licensing and enforcement, suppliers must undergo a formal registration process before providing services to local operators. Oddin.gg’s successful registration confirms that it has met all relevant technical, financial, and compliance requirements.
Juana Bischoff, Senior Business Development Manager LATAM at Oddin.gg, said: “Being officially registered with LOTBA marks an important step in Oddin.gg’s long-term commitment to the Latin American market. Esports is gaining real traction across the region, and we want operators in Buenos Aires—and beyond—to have the tools and insight to deliver a top-tier esports betting experience. We’re not just bringing leading technology—we’re bringing the local expertise and regulatory awareness needed to help our partners like Betsson and Jugadon grow.”
